A magnificent hand-coloured engraving depicting the grand Honselaarsdijk Palace and its elaborate Baroque gardens, a masterpiece of Dutch architectural illustration.

Drawn and engraved by Jan van den Aveele. Published by Nicolaes Visscher II, Amsterdam, c. 1690.

Honselaarsdijk Palace, built for Frederick Henry, Prince of Orange, was one of the most important Dutch Baroque palaces, often compared to Versailles. This print captures its splendour before its later decline.

Hand-coloured copperplate engraving. Sheet size approximately 31.0 × 43.7 cm. Very Good.
